2005 Connecticut Code - Sec. 21-38. Penalty.

      Sec. 21-38. Penalty. Any person who engages in the business of a peddler or hawker without complying with the provisions of any such ordinance shall be fined not more than one hundred ninety-nine dollars.

      (1949 Rev., S. 4685; P.A. 93-425, S. 2; P.A. 95-281, S. 2.)

      History: P.A. 93-425 increased maximum fine from not more than fifty dollars to not more than one hundred dollars; P.A. 95-281 increased maximum fine to one hundred ninety-nine dollars.
